Forget the Michael Jackson glove, the Terminator 3 Endoskeleton, and the screen used Dinosaurs from Jurrasic Park. The latest
Profiles in History Auction has some of the coolest items from Ghostbusters ever to surface. Ghostbusters Items up for bids on October 8-9th include:
Uniform patches and rubber hose connectors. ($400 - $600)
Full sized Terror Dog Bust ($1,000 - $1,200)
Gozer's Temple Filming Miniature ($15,000 - $20,000)
Dana's Apartment Building Matte Painting ($4,000 - $6,000)
Stay Puft Face Armatures ($3,000 - $5,000)
Library Ghost Face / Torso Armature ($2,500 - $3,500)
All the items are from the private collection of Richard Edlund and come with a certificate of authenticity. For more information see page 48 of
